Transaction 2884201edd2194b77406ee029b858c52d23176a7e7ff1826bdb5d5283d393fc3
1 Input
1 Output
-
2884201edd2194b77406ee029b858c52d23176a7e7ff1826bdb5d5283d393fc3:0
- value
- 20498130
- script pubkey
- OP_0 OP_PUSHBYTES_20 d6740b7d1a18f60e3dc7d4d148281cdb8551047f
- address
- bc1q6e6qklg6rrmqu0w86ng5s2qumwz4zprljcc7yz